Technology can have both positive and negative influences on modern life. While technology has made tasks easier by automating repetitive jobs, it has also increased the pace of life and the conflict between traditional and modern ways. In medicine, technology has increased lifespans by curing diseases but it has also enabled unhealthy lifestyles. Nuclear technology provides energy but also enables weapons of mass destruction, demonstrating its complex influences.

Published classroom materials form the basis of syllabuses, drive teacher professional development, and have a potentially huge influence on learners, teachers and education systems. All teachers also create their own materials, whether a few sentences on a blackboard, a highly-structured fully-realised online course, or anything in between. Despite this, the knowledge and skills needed to create effective language learning materials are rarely part of teacher training, and are mostly learnt by trial and error.
Knowledge and skills frameworks, generally called competency frameworks, for ELT teachers, trainers and managers have existed for a few years now. However, until I created one for my MA dissertation, there wasn’t one drawing together what we need to know and do to be able to effectively produce language learning materials.
